When tragedy strikes, Jacob retaliates the only way he knows how - and anyone who crosses his path will know there is no limit to his brutal vengeance.Lonely and disturbed Jacob Kell loved his little sister more than anything on earth. When tragedy strikes, Jacob retaliates the only way he knows how - and anyone who crosses his path will know there is no limit to his brutal vengeance.

A hulking mentally challenged young man called Jacob goes on a killing rampage when his drunken and violent redneck stepfather murders his little sister. I bought this for three reasons - I love slasher movies, the DVD was reasonably cheap and I have a son called Jacob. For the purposes of writing a review for IMDb I have given it a second viewing, about 6 years after the first. I was disappointed the first time, sadly there was no improvement with a second viewing. Most of the plot takes place in the 1970's, yes we get some old vehicles but fashion wise there's not a pair of flared trousers, a kipper tie or any big collars in sight. In fact the actors look more 1990's/2000's. Many splatter fans will be disappointed, it takes about 50 minutes before Jacob becomes a horror movie proper, before that it is more of small town Texan drama centred around a trailer trash type dysfunctional family. When the killing starts it is quite funny, for example Jacob easily rips off a man's "rubber" arm, you can see the bump where the actor is hiding it underneath his top. There are a few gory moments but the effects aren't exactly special. As for the acting on the whole it is of an acceptable level for an obviously low budget movie, though none of the cast will be in the running for an Oscar! The picture looks as though a filter had been placed on the camera lens, it is very sepia, I didn't like it. A supernatural angle is thrown into the plot in the shape of an old book on black magic, very ineffective, the result is a weak slasher movie with a silly supernatural touch. There are a number of very generous reviews here, some of the reviewers have this as their single contribution on this site, take them with a very large grain of salt!

- QuizDeke Garner shaved his head for his role as Young Jacob.
- BlooperWhen Earl jumps out of his truck with his shotgun and orders Jacob to put Sissy down, Jacob has some blood on his upper back and the back of his head. After he kills Earl and picks up Sissy, there's no blood on his back nor the back of his head.
